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8577444 42 874732 1233768 4317469
3868101 3871608 58803562883
3868101 3871608 58803562883
8476378 3287 288293
All about undefined
Interested in learning more?
3868101 3871608 58803562883
8476378 3287 288293
See more
6831 151
11 64 3871700533
See more
57582 181238040
295 91606566 6769295 332115463
See more